Stephen Colbert announced on his show about his last appearance as the host, reported Aceshowbiz.
The comedian made the announcement while promoting the paperback release of his book 'America Again: Re-becoming the Greatness We Never Weren't'.
"Stephen Colbert, the guy you've seen here every night for nine years will be gone. All you'll have left of me is this book," he said.
Colbert is leaving Comedy Central for CBS, where he will replace David Letterman as the host of the 'Late Show'. 'Late Show with Stephen Colbert' will debut sometime in 2015 following Letterman's final broadcast earlier next year.
